rename sql
时间: 2024-08-28 14:01:01 浏览: 83
在SQL中,`RENAME`关键字通常用于更改数据库对象(如表、视图、索引、存储过程等)的名称。它的基本语法结构如下:
```sql
RENAME [object_type] object_name TO new_object_name;
```
例如,如果你想重命名一个名为`old_table_name`的表为`new_table_name`,你可以这样做:
```sql
RENAME TABLE old_table_name TO new_table_name;
```
如果你想改名的是存储过程,则命令类似:
```sql
RENAME PROCEDURE procedure_name TO new_procedure_name;
```
同样地,对于其他类型的数据库对象,只需将`object_type`替换为相应的类型即可。
注意,不是所有数据库管理系统都支持`RENAME`操作,有些可能会有特定的命令或者需要额外权限。在使用时,务必查阅所使用的数据库系统的文档。
相关问题
sql rename
在SQL中,可以使用RENAME关键字来重命名表、列或数据库。在表中重命名列可以使用"ALTER TABLE"语句,具体语法是"ALTER TABLE table_name RENAME COLUMN oldname TO newname"。
在SQL Server中,可以使用SQL Server Management Studio来重命名数据库。具体操作是在管理工具中选择要重命名的数据库,右键点击并选择"Rename"选项,然后输入新的名称并保存即可。
在MySQL中,可以使用"ALTER DATABASE"语句来重命名数据库。具体语法是"ALTER DATABASE old_db_name RENAME TO new_db_name"。这是MySQL中的一种重命名数据库的解决方案。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[SQL增加、删除、更改表中的字段名](https://blog.csdn.net/wgq837051/article/details/83739974)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[sql重命名数据库_SQL重命名数据库](https://blog.csdn.net/cunchi4221/article/details/107477767)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
SQL rename
SQL 的 `RENAME` 关键字主要用于改变数据库对象(如表、列、索引等)的名称。这个命令通常有两种形式:
1. **ALTER TABLE...RENAME COLUMN**: 这个命令用于更改表中的列名。例如:
```sql
ALTER TABLE original_table_name RENAME COLUMN old_column_name TO new_column_name;
```
这将会把原表 "original_table_name" 中名为 "old_column_name" 的列改名为 "new_column_name"。
2. **ALTER INDEX...RENAME**: 如果你有一个索引并且想更名它,可以这样操作:
```sql
ALTER INDEX index_name ON table_name RENAME TO new_index_name;
```
这将把表 "table_name" 上的索引 "index_name" 改名为 "new_index_name"。
请注意,不是所有的 SQL 数据库系统都支持 `RENAME` 命令,有些可能会提供类似功能的其他语法。在使用时,最好查阅你正在使用的具体数据库系统的文档。
阅读全文